Abstract: We analyze the convergence of the Conjugate Gradient (CG) method in exact arithmetic, when the coefficient matrix is symmetric positive semidefinite and the system is consistent. To do so, we diagonalize and decompose the algorithm into the range and the null space components of . Further, we apply the analysis to the CGLS and CGNE (CG Normal Error) methods for rank-deficient least squares problems.
